Lot 2778 Sale 77 Private Bank Issues

New South Wales, Revenue Branch Colonial Treasury, Port Phillip, 12 Sep 1840, receipt for four hundred and ninety pounds ten shillings sterling, received from B.Baxter, being the balance of sale price on the undermentioned Town allotments sold Aug 1840, signed by W.Lonsdale, Treasurer. An early document of land sales for Port Phillip. The Colonial Treasury Branch opened at Melbourne, Port Phillip 7 July 1839. Small repair bottom left side, some foxing, otherwise very fine and very rare.
